What is Acis?
Since its inception in 1978, the American Council for International Studies (ACIS) has established itself as a premier provider of high-quality educational travel experiences. The company specializes in curating immersive itineraries for middle and high school students, alongside their educators, fostering global citizenship through experiential learning. With decades of expertise, ACIS maintains a dominant market position by balancing rigorous academic standards with logistical excellence, ensuring that international travel remains a safe and transformative component of the modern secondary education curriculum.
